Переименуйте несколько файлов в каталог в Python

Я пытаюсь переименовать некоторые файлы в каталоге с помощью Python. Скажем, у меня есть файл CHEESE_CHEESE_TYPE.*** и вы хотите удалить CHEESE_ поэтому я получил имя файла CHEESE_TYPE Я пытаюсь использовать os.path.split но он работает неправильно. Я также рассматривал использование строковых манипуляций, но также не был успешным.

Поддерживает ли Python MySQL подготовленные заявления?

Раньше я работал над проектом PHP, когда подготовленные операторы делали запросы SELECT на 20% быстрее. Мне интересно, работает ли он на Python? Я не могу найти ничего, что конкретно говорит, что это делает или НЕ.

Как я должен регистрироваться при использовании многопроцессорности в Python?

Прямо сейчас у меня есть центральный модуль в рамках, который порождает несколько процессов с использованием модуля multiprocessing Python 2.6. Поскольку он использует multiprocessing , существует журнал многопроцессорности на уровне модуля, LOG = multiprocessing.get_logger() . В документах этот регистратор имеет блокировки, связанные с процессом, так что вы не разбираете вещи в sys.stderr (или любом дескрипторе файла), […]

Как создать неизменяемый объект в Python?

Хотя я никогда не нуждался в этом, мне просто показалось, что создание неизменяемого объекта на Python может быть немного сложным. Вы не можете просто переопределить __setattr__ , потому что тогда вы даже не можете устанавливать атрибуты в __init__ . Подклассификация кортежа – это трюк, который работает: class Immutable(tuple): def __new__(cls, a, b): return tuple.__new__(cls, (a, […]

Как обрабатывать данные CSV, как игнорировать первую строку данных?

Я прошу Python напечатать минимальное число из столбца данных CSV, но верхняя строка – это номер столбца, и я не хочу, чтобы Python учитывал верхнюю строку. Как я могу убедиться, что Python игнорирует первую строку? Это код до сих пор: import csv with open('all16.csv', 'rb') as inf: incsv = csv.reader(inf) column = 1 datatype = […]

Как преобразовать строку в нижний регистр в Python?

Есть ли способ конвертировать всю введенную пользователем строку из верхнего регистра или даже в верхний регистр в нижний регистр? Например, километры -> километров.

ImportError: Ошибка загрузки DLL:% 1 не является допустимым приложением Win32. Но DLL есть

У меня ситуация очень похожа на ситуацию в ImportError: Ошибка загрузки DLL:% 1 не является допустимым приложением Win32 , но ответ на него не работает. Мой код Python говорит: import cv2 Но эта строка вызывает ошибку, указанную в названии этого вопроса. У меня установлен OpenCV в C:\lib\opencv на этой 64-разрядной машине. Я использую 64-битный Python. […]

Ошибка Python "ImportError: Нет модуля с именем"

Python устанавливается в локальном каталоге. Дерево моего каталога выглядит так: (local directory)/site-packages/toolkit/interface.py Мой код находится здесь: (local directory)/site-packages/toolkit/examples/mountain.py Для запуска примера я пишу python mountain.py , а в коде у меня есть: from toolkit.interface import interface И я получаю ошибку: Traceback (most recent call last): File "mountain.py", line 28, in ? from toolkit.interface import interface […]

Попен, ожидающий детского процесса, даже когда ближайший ребенок прекратил

Я работаю с Python 2.7 на Windows 8 / XP. У меня есть программа A, которая запускает другую программу B, используя следующий код: p = Popen(["B"], stdout=PIPE, stderr=PIPE) stdout, stderr = p.communicate() return B запускает пакетный скрипт C. C – это длинный скрипт, и я хочу, чтобы B выходил, хотя C еще не закончил. Я […]

Что такое эллипс в списке Python?

Я играл в питоне. Я использовал следующий код в IDLE p = [1, 2] p[1:1] = [p] print p Выход был [1, […], 2] Что это […]? Интересно, что теперь я мог бы использовать это как список списка списка до бесконечности, т. Е. p[1][1][1]…. Я мог бы написать выше, если захочу, и он все равно […]

Interesting Posts for Van-Lav

Есть ли какой-нибудь модуль Python 3 для создания PDF-файлов?

Являются ли MD5-хэшированные пароли из PHP crypt () переносимыми в поле пароля Django?

Рассчитать проценты во время выполнения

Как найти источник ошибки в Python Pickle на массивном объекте

Django: хотите отобразить пустое поле как пустое, а не отображать None

Установка распределения Вейбулла с использованием Scipy

Как фильтровать смену +/- 1 день в Пандах?

Скопируйте все значения в столбце в новый столбец в кадре данных pandas

Matplotlib Pandas: отображает имена столбцов внутри штабеля

Как преобразовать список корреляций в ковариационную матрицу?

Ожидаемое ускорение от смущающей параллельной задачи с использованием многопроцессорной обработки Python

Поиск Python IMAP с использованием объекта, закодированного с помощью iso-8859-1

import matplotlib.pyplot дает ImportError: dlopen (…) Библиотека не загружена libpng15.15.dylib

tf.nn.conv2d vs tf.layers.conv2d

Почему текстовый виджет Tkinter «задерживает» обновления для увеличения высоты окна?

Python - лучший язык программирования в мире.